Inspection Procedure

  1. READ VALUE OF INTELLIGENT TESTER 
    1. Connect the intelligent tester to the DLC3.
    2. Turn the engine switch on (IG) and turn the intelligent tester main switch on.
    3. Select the items below in the DATA LIST, and read the display on the intelligent tester.

      MAIN BODY (MAIN BODY ECU): 

      DATA LIST

      Tester Display Measurement Item/Range Normal Condition Diagnostic Note
      D DOR CTY SW Driver side door courtesy switch signal / ON or OFF ON: Driver side door is open
      OFF: Driver side door is closed
      -
      P DOR CTY SW Passenger side door courtesy switch signal / ON or OFF ON: Passenger side door is open
      OFF: Passenger side door is closed
      -
      RR DOR CTY SW Rear right door courtesy switch signal / ON or OFF ON: Rear right door is open
      OFF: Rear right door is closed
      -
      RL DOR CTY SW Rear left door courtesy switch signal / ON or OFF ON: Rear left door is open
      OFF: Rear left door is closed
      -
      LUGG COURTSY SW Luggage compartment door courtesy switch signal / ON or OFF ON: Luggage compartment door is open
      OFF: Luggage compartment door is closed
      -

      OK: Normal conditions listed above are displayed. 

    OK: PROCEED TO NEXT CIRCUIT INSPECTION SHOWN IN PROBLEM SYMPTOMS TABLE 

    NG: Go to next step. 

  2. INSPECT DOOR COURTESY SWITCH 
    1. Inspect the front door courtesy switch (See INSPECTION  ).
    2. Inspect the rear door courtesy switch (See INSPECTION  ).
    3. Inspect the luggage compartment door courtesy switch (See INSPECTION  ).

      OK: Door courtesy switches are normal. 

    NG: REPLACE DOOR COURTESY SWITCH 

    OK: Go to next step. 

  3.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(MAIN BODY ECU - DOOR COURTESY SWITCH) 
    1. Check the harness and connector between the main body ECU and door courtesy switches (passenger side and rear RH).
      1. Disconnect the E60 main body ECU connector.
      2. Disconnect the M6 and M7 switch connectors.
      3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

        Standard resistance 

        TESTER CONNECTION SPECIFIED CONDITION

        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
        E60-7 (RCTY) - M7-1 (Rear RH) Always Below 1 Ω
        E60-21 (PCTY) - M6-1 (Front passenger side) Always Below 1 Ω
        E60-7 (RCTY) - Body ground Always 10 kΩ or higher
        E60-21 (PCTY) - Body ground Always 10 kΩ or higher

    2. Check the harness and connector between the instrument panel junction block assembly and rear LH door courtesy switch.
      1. Disconnect the DO instrument panel J/B assembly connector.
      2. Disconnect the L8 switch connector.
      3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

        Standard resistance 

        TESTER CONNECTION SPECIFIED CONDITION

        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
        DO-7 (LCTY) - L8-1 (Rear LH) Always Below 1 Ω
        DO-7 (LCTY) - Body ground Always 10 kΩ or higher

    3. Check the harness and connector between the main body ECU and driver side door courtesy switch.
      1. Disconnect the E61 main body ECU connector.
      2. Disconnect the L7 switch connector.
      3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

        Standard resistance 

        TESTER CONNECTION SPECIFIED CONDITION

        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
        E61-24 (DCTY) - L7-1 (Driver side) Always Below 1 Ω
        E61-24 (DCTY) - Body ground Always 10 kΩ or higher

    4. Check the harness and connector between the main body ECU and luggage compartment door courtesy switch.
      1. Disconnect the E60 main body ECU connector.
      2. Disconnect the R1 switch connector.
      3.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

        Standard resistance 

        TESTER CONNECTION SPECIFIED CONDITION

        Tester Connection Condition Specified Condition
        E60-25 (LGCY) - R1-3 (Luggage door) Always Below 1 Ω
        E60-25 (LGCY) - Body ground Always 10 kΩ or higher

    NG: RE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R 

    OK: REPLACE IN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K ASSEMBLY
